V-ONE at Jabil PENANG, MALAYSIA — ViTrox has success- fully integrated its V-ONE digital factory so- lution into Jabil’s manufacturing workflows. The partnership focuses on navigating the complexities of Industry 4.0, combining Ja- bil’s manufacturing expertise with ViTrox’s smart technology to drive operational agility and data-driven decision-making. Prior to adopting V-ONE, especially
with the V-ONE control tower feature, the technical team handled machine fine tuning and troubleshooting directly on the produc- tion floor. This manual approach often re- quired engineers to be physically stationed at individual machines, leading to potential bottlenecks and delays during programming adjustments. The lack of centralized, real- time data visibility made it challenging to monitor performance across multiple pro- duction lines simultaneously. The implementation of V-ONE has cre-
ated flexibility on the manufacturing floor. By leveraging remote automated optical in- spection (AOI) programming, Jabil’s engi- neers can now manage operations across multiple systems simultaneously from a

Wiwynn Selects TRI as Inspection
Partner SAN JOSE, CA — Test Research, Inc., (TRI) has been selected by Wiwynn as a trusted equipment vendor for server board inspec- tion. TRI congratulates Wiwynn on its re- cent business success and the major expan- sion of its Tainan manufacturing facility to meet growing global demands. The collaboration focuses on high-
throughput server board manufacturing, a sector requiring the highest levels of quality and defect detection. TRI’s advanced inspec- tion solutions ensure high precision and sta- bility for complex server printed circuit board assemblies (PCBAs), optimizing production line yields and minimizing downtime. Equipped with cutting-edge software and
robust mechanical platforms, TRI’s smart fac- tory solutions deliver comprehensive inspec- tion coverage tailored for the demanding telecommunication and server industries. This partnership reinforces TRI’s commit- ment to supporting industry leaders with
